How are Petrol Prices in Jharkhand Revised?

Dynamic fuel pricing has been adopted in India after running a 40-day pilot in five Indian cities. Since 16 June 2017, all petrol stations across the state have been revising fuel prices (petrol and diesel rates) on a daily basis. Dynamic fuel pricing is alternatively referred to as the daily revision. The United States of America, Japan, Australia and Germany also follow the daily revision system. India joins these countries with the introduction of dynamic fuel pricing.

The fuel pricing is done in sync with global crude oil prices and the INR/USD conversion rate on a daily basis. Therefore, daily variations in the INR/USD exchange rate and crude oil prices can be instantly shifted to end consumers. In the earlier fortnightly revision, the fuel pricing was based on the average price of crude oil rates and the exchange rate. This is how dynamic fuel pricing differs from the fortnightly revision.

Also check :  Petrol Price in Ranchi  

Since the daily revision encourages the automation drive of petrol bunks, all automated petrol stations in Jharkhand can automatically revise fuel prices. On the other hand, non-automated petrol stations will revise petrol prices manually. After the daily revision at 06:00 a.m., revised petrol prices will be displayed by each petrol bunk for the benefit of customers.

How are Petrol Costs in Jharkhand Computed?

The final price paid by consumers is called the retail selling price of petrol. There are many cost elements to be taken into account in order to compute the retail selling price of petrol. The cost of crude oil is the fundamental cost element. It is paid in the USD since crude oil is a global commodity. As on 3 November 2017, the cost of WTI Crude Oil was around $54 per barrel. The cost of crude oil also includes freight charges.

Tax is the biggest cost element in the price structure of petrol. As we all know, a petrol consumer is taxed by the state and central governments. The state VAT imposed on petrol by the government of Jharkhand was 27% as on 04 August 2017. The central excise duty was 19.48 per litre on the same date. The petrol price charged to end consumers includes these two types of taxes.

Other cost elements of the retail selling price of petrol include the expenses incurred by oil marketing companies such as entry costs, refinery transfer price, marketing costs and operational costs. The commission charged by dealers is also added. As on 4 October 2017, dealer commission per litre was Rs.2.30. Finally, pollution cess is added.

Factors Affecting Petrol Prices in Jharkhand

Petrol prices in Jharkhand are affected by the INR/USD exchange rate, crude oil prices and taxes. The INR/USD is the most preferred and traded currency pair. The exchange rate is fixed by the Reserve Bank of India, which is also called the Central Bank of India. It fluctuates regularly. The exchange rate is influenced by interest rates, the balance of payment, export and import ratio and the overall performance of the country.

If the cost of crude oil increases in global markets, the cost price of petrol goes up; if the cost of crude oil comes down, the cost price of petrol decreases. Crude oil is a global derivative. It is impacted by so many factors. The most common influencers include seasonal variations, weather conditions, the demand for oil from emerging countries and global surpluses.

Does GST Affect Petrol Rates in Jharkhand?

Petrol prices in Jharkhand are not affected by GST, which is unified tax reform in India. Petrol has not been covered under the GST regime. Therefore, GST rates have no impact on petrol prices. GST is applicable to all kinds of goods and services, which are sold in India. GST may be imposed on petrol in the future. At present, GST is imposed at 5%, 12%, 18% and 28%.
